Tradition: Tennessee Lives and Legacies Exhibit
September 11-October 22, 2011
Add Review/Comment
Tradition-Tennessee Lives and Legacies, a traveling exhibit featuring 25 folk art subjects from across Tennessee, speaks to the reality, dignity and vibrancy of Tennessee folklife in ways not often represented in our institutional culture or mainstream arts circles.
